Location:
In a village with main shops, bars, schools, college, banks, restaurants.
Hikers and cyclists will be spoilt by the surrounding unspoilt countryside
of the Montagne Noire and the Voie Verte or green track, which offers miles of safe track and
the wonderful sunny landscapes of the Languedoc.
Labastide-Rouairoux has a weekly market, as does the neighbouring town of
Saint Pons de Thomieres, capital of the Parc Naturel Régional du Haut Languedoc, whose
whose settlement dates back to the Stone Age, as evidenced by its prehistoric museum.
Labastide also has a textile museum which testifies to the former richness
and industrial heritage of the Tarn, but also of the textile epic that made the village famous.
A little further on, the Minervois and Saint Chinianais vineyards can be reached in less than half an hour by car.
, and the Mediterranean beaches in less than an hour and a quarter.
The property is equidistant from the airports of Carcassonne and Béziers with a similar journey time.
Toulouse and Montpellier being a little further away (1h45mins) Castres airport (internal)is only
30 minutes away.
